Please write a program that receives 5 numbers in an array, then makes those numbers in ascending order by using bubble-sort.

**Use the template given below**

Code (Template)

#include <stdio.h>

int main(){
	int number[5]; // Do not change
	int size = 5, temporary; // Do not change
	
	for(int i=0;i<size;i++){ // Do not change
		scanf("%d",&number[i]); // Do not change
	} // Do not change

	// Your conditions start from here

	return 0;
}

 

Input 1

77 22 88 11 22

Output 1

11 22 22 77 88

 

Input 2

34 32 12 64 2

Output 2

2 12 32 34 64
